Why a Refrigeration Tune-Up Matters in Lighthouse Point

Lighthouse Point’s climate and coastal environment create specific stresses on refrigeration systems:

  • High ambient temperatures increase run time and raise energy consumption.
  • Elevated humidity leads to more frequent defrost cycles, freeze-ups, and condensate issues.
  • Salt air accelerates corrosion on outdoor condensers, electrical connections, and component housings.
  • Frequent storms and hurricane season increase the risk of power surges and water intrusion.

Because of these factors, tune-ups are not just preventative maintenance; they are protective measures that keep equipment within safe operating ranges, reduce energy bills, and maintain compliance with health and safety standards. What a Refrigeration Tune-Up Includes

A comprehensive refrigeration tune-up should be methodical and documented. Kool Flow Inc. follows an industry-standard, checklist-driven process designed to detect current problems and identify items likely to fail if left unaddressed. A typical tune-up includes:

  • Visual and operational inspection of the entire system
  • Check compressors, condensers, evaporators, fan motors, filters, and housing for signs of wear, corrosion, or damage.
  • Inspect door gaskets, hinges, and seals on walk-ins or display cases to prevent cold air loss.
  • Verify proper drainage and condition of condensate pans to prevent overflows and mold growth.
  • Cleaning coils, condensate drains, and pans
  • Remove dirt, dust, and salt deposits from condenser and evaporator coils to restore heat transfer efficiency.
  • Clear and sanitize drain lines and pans to prevent clogs, odors, and bacterial growth.
  • Apply corrosion inhibitors where appropriate to outdoor condensers exposed to salt air.
  • Checking and adjusting refrigerant pressures
  • Measure system pressures, temperatures, and calculate subcooling and superheat to determine correct refrigerant charge.
  • Inspect for leaks when pressures or charge levels are off, using electronic leak detectors or UV dye as needed.
  • Recover, evacuate, and recharge refrigerant only when required and in compliance with EPA regulations.
  • Electrical system evaluation
  • Tighten all accessible electrical connections to prevent high-resistance heating and arcing.
  • Test and measure voltage and amp draw to ensure motors and compressors are running within manufacturer specifications.
  • Inspect and test capacitors, contactors, relays, and safety switches for correct operation.
  • Mechanical component checks and lubrication
  • Check fan blades, belts, pulleys, and bearings; balance or replace as necessary.
  • Lubricate motors and moving parts that require service to extend life and reduce noise.
  • Controls, thermostat, and defrost calibration
  • Calibrate temperature controls, pressure controls, and thermostats for accurate temperature maintenance.
  • Test defrost cycles on freezers and ensure timers, heaters, and sensors are functioning correctly.
  • Verify alarm systems, door switches, and monitoring sensors used by foodservice or medical refrigeration are operational.
  • Performance testing and documentation
  • Record temperature differentials, operating currents, and system pressures to establish a baseline.
  • Run the equipment under load to observe behavior over a complete operating cycle.
  • Provide a detailed service report that lists findings, measured values, recommended repairs or replacements, and prioritized actions.

Common Refrigeration Problems Seen in Lighthouse Point

During tune-ups, technicians commonly encounter issues that are exacerbated by local conditions. These are items you should watch for:

  • Dirty or corroded condenser coils
  • Reduced heat rejection means longer run times and higher energy use. Salt and sand accelerate buildup on outdoor condensers near the coast.
  • Low refrigerant charge or slow leaks
  • Low charge results in poor cooling, longer runtime, and can cause compressors to overheat. Leaks are more likely where corrosion has compromised fittings or brazed joints.
  • Electrical problems from corrosion or loose connections
  • Moisture and salt cause connectors and terminals to corrode. Loose or corroded connections lead to voltage drops, increased amperage draw, and motor failures.
  • Clogged drains and overflowing condensate pans
  • High humidity causes a lot of condensate. If drains are blocked or pans are damaged, water and bacteria can cause odors, unsanitary conditions, and equipment failure.
  • Faulty door gaskets and seals
  • Poor seals let warm air in and force systems to work harder. In foodservice applications this can jeopardize food safety and increase spoilage.
  • Inaccurate thermostats and control failures
  • Faulty sensors or miscalibrated thermostats create temperature fluctuations that harm product quality and reduce efficiency.
  • Defrost cycle failures in freezers
  • If the defrost system is not functioning properly, evaporator coils can ice over, reducing capacity and causing compressors to short cycle.

Recommended Tune-Up Frequency for Lighthouse Point

Different systems and industries require different frequencies of service. Local climate and usage patterns influence the schedule:

  • Commercial walk-in coolers, freezers, and display cases
  • Quarterly inspections and cleanings are recommended for high-use facilities such as restaurants, grocery and convenience stores, and marinas.
  • Full-service restaurants, seafood markets, and food processing
  • Monthly checks or a combination of monthly visual inspections with quarterly full tune-ups help prevent spoilage and meet health standards.
  • Light commercial applications (offices, small retail)
  • Biannual tune-ups (every 6 months) generally provide adequate protection.
  • Residential refrigeration and low-use commercial units
  • Annual tune-ups are acceptable for well-sealed, low-use units in private homes, but coastal homes may benefit from semiannual service due to salt air exposure.
  • Systems with critical loads (pharmacies, medical labs)
  • Monthly monitoring combined with professional service at least quarterly is recommended to protect critical inventory.

These intervals are guidelines. A detailed baseline tune-up will establish specific recommendations tailored to the condition and criticality of each system.

Diagnostics and Best-Practice Procedures We Use

Kool Flow Inc. follows proven diagnostic steps during a tune-up to ensure an accurate assessment:

  • Start with an equipment history and visual inspection to spot obvious wear or previous repairs.
  • Measure electrical and mechanical parameters while equipment is running to catch issues only visible under load.
  • Use calibrated gauges and probes to measure pressures and temperatures at key system points to compute subcooling and superheat.
  • Perform leak detection using electronic sniffers and dye when pressure readings indicate a loss.
  • Sanitize drain lines and pans and check for microbial growth where applicable to foodservice systems.
  • Verify defrost and control settings through a full operating cycle to ensure stable temperatures.
  • Apply corrosion prevention measures to outdoor equipment exposed to salt air and recommend protective shields or coatings when necessary.

These steps are designed to be minimally invasive but thorough, avoiding unnecessary downtime while uncovering problems that incremental checks might miss.

Common Repairs Found During Tune-Ups

Many tune-ups identify repair needs that, when addressed timely, avoid larger failures. Typical repairs include:

  • Sealing or replacing leaking fittings and refrigerant lines.
  • Replacing failing contactors, capacitors, or relays that cause intermittent starting or high amp draw.
  • Replacing corroded wiring, terminals, and connectors.
  • Repairing or replacing door gaskets and hinges to restore proper sealing.
  • Evaporator or condenser coil replacement or repair when corrosion or physical damage is severe.
  • Compressor service or replacement in units showing signs of excessive wear or imminent failure.
  • Installing new defrost controls, sensors, or heaters for freezers with recurring ice build-up.
  • Upgrading filtration or adding protective coatings for outdoor condensers in salt-exposed environments.

Prioritizing these repairs based on the service report helps protect critical inventory and control costs.

Maintenance Tips for Lighthouse Point Clients

In addition to professional tune-ups, owners and staff can take steps to reduce strain on refrigeration systems:

  • Keep outdoor condenser areas clear of debris, vegetation, and sand.
  • Clean or change filters regularly and vacuum around condenser fins if accessible.
  • Check door seals monthly and replace worn gaskets promptly.
  • Monitor and document refrigerator temperatures daily to spot trends early.
  • Avoid overloading refrigerators and allow airflow around products and evaporator coils.
  • Schedule tune-ups before the hottest months and before hurricane season to ensure systems are resilient.

Small daily habits, combined with professional tune-ups, produce the best long-term results.

Frequently Asked Questions

Q: How long does a typical refrigeration tune-up take?

A: Most tune-ups take between one and three hours depending on system size and condition. Complex or multiple-unit systems will require more time to complete a full inspection, testing, and documentation.

Q: Will a tune-up include refrigerant recharge if levels are low?

A: A tune-up includes checking refrigerant pressures and identifying leaks. Recharge is performed only when necessary and after leak detection. Any refrigerant work follows EPA regulations and will be documented in your service report.

Q: How often should commercial walk-in coolers in Lighthouse Point be serviced?

A: For busy commercial operations in Lighthouse Point, quarterly full tune-ups are recommended, with monthly visual checks for drains, door seals, and temperature logs.

Q: Can a tune-up prevent a compressor failure?

A: While a tune-up cannot guarantee a compressor will never fail, routine maintenance dramatically reduces the risk by correcting conditions that lead to failure, such as low refrigerant, dirty coils, electrical faults, and overloads.

Q: Are corrosion protections included for outdoor condensers near the coast?

A: Tune-ups include inspection for corrosion and application of basic corrosion inhibitors when appropriate. For long-term protection, the service report may recommend additional measures such as protective coatings or replacement with corrosion-resistant components.

Q: Will a tune-up reduce my energy bills?

A: Yes. Typical tune-ups restore lost efficiency caused by dirty coils, incorrect refrigerant charge, and poor control calibration. Savings vary by system condition, but many customers see measurable reductions in energy use after service.
